Anime terms refer to specific jargon used within the anime community. For example, 'otaku' describes a person with intense interests in anime and manga, 'tsundere' refers to a character who is initially cold but gradually shows a warmer side, and 'isekai' indicates a genre where characters are transported to another world. Understanding these terms enhances the viewing and discussion experience.
